Common Types of Farming Equipment
Agricultural work involves several types of machinery, each designed for a particular function. Understanding these categories helps farmers select equipment that best fits their farming needs.
Tractors
Tractors are among the most important machines used on farms. They provide the power needed to pull or operate many different attachments and implements.
Modern tractors can be fitted with tools for plowing, planting, mowing, and transporting materials. Because of their versatility, tractors are often considered the central machine in many farming operations.
Soil Preparation Equipment
Preparing the soil is one of the first steps in crop production. Several types of equipment are used to loosen and prepare the soil for planting.
Ploughs are used to turn over the upper layer of soil, bringing nutrients to the surface and burying weeds or crop residues.
After ploughing, harrows are commonly used to break up soil clumps and create a smooth surface suitable for planting seeds.
These machines help create an ideal seedbed for crop growth.
Planting Machines
Planting equipment ensures that seeds are placed at the correct depth and spacing. This improves crop growth and increases the chances of successful yields.
Planters are commonly attached to tractors and are designed to place seeds in evenly spaced rows across the field.
Accurate planting improves crop uniformity and helps farmers manage fields more efficiently.
Crop Maintenance Equipment
During the growing season, farmers use various machines to maintain crops and protect them from pests and weeds.
Sprayers are used to apply fertilizers, herbicides, or pesticides to crops. These machines ensure that chemicals are distributed evenly across the field, improving crop health and productivity.
Maintenance equipment plays a vital role in protecting crops and ensuring healthy growth throughout the season.
Harvesting Machinery
Harvesting equipment is used to collect crops when they reach maturity. Machines such as combine harvesters can perform several tasks simultaneously, including cutting crops, separating grains, and removing unwanted material.
These machines help farmers harvest large fields quickly, reducing crop loss and improving efficiency.
Advantages of Modern Farming Equipment
Using modern machinery provides several advantages that improve agricultural productivity.
One major benefit is increased efficiency. Machines allow farmers to complete tasks faster than manual labor alone. This is especially important when managing large farms where time is critical during planting and harvesting seasons.
Another advantage is improved precision. Modern equipment can plant seeds, apply fertilizers, and harvest crops with greater accuracy, leading to better crop yields.
Farm machinery also reduces physical strain on workers by automating labor-intensive tasks.
These benefits help farmers manage agricultural operations more effectively.
